COMMUNICATION STRATEGY
INTERNAL COMMUNICATION & COORDINATION
1 2 3 4 5
Strengthening collaboration across departments & leadership levels
• Open/Click rates on digest emails
• Employee feedback survey results
• Number of staff referencing org charts or resource documents
TIMELINE: Fall 2025/Spring 2026 rollout, updates through Summer 2030
CAMPUS-SPECIFIC & GEOGRAPHIC ALIGNMENT
Promoting consistent communication across all locations, including rural and satellite campuses
• Satisfaction surveys by campus
• Participation in local events and alerts
• Visibility of updated signage and communications
TIMELINE: Fall 2025/Spring 2026 planning, phased rollout through Spring 2027
TECHNOLOGY, TOOLS & PLATFORMS
Modernizing communication systems for greater integration, functionality and ease of use
• Site analytics (time-on-site, bounce rate)
• Support request resolution time
• Usage of centralized communication tools
TIMELINE: Spring 2026 launch with summer testing
LEADERSHIP VISIBILITY & TRANSPARENCY
Increasing meaningful communication between senior leadership and the NCTC community
• Number of updates delivered
• Staff awareness from surveys
• Participation in leadership sessions or Q&As with faculty, staff, and/or students
TIMELINE: Fall 2025 start, evaluated quarterly
EVENT, CRISIS & FACILITIES COMMUNICATION
Enhancing preparedness and responsiveness through clear protocols and reliable updates
• Response time to incidents
• Student, Staff, and Faculty feedback post-incident
• Usage of contact flowcharts and/or boards
TIMELINE: Protocol finalized by Spring 2026
RESOURCE NEEDS
HUMAN RESOURCES & STAFFING
1 2 3 4 5
Expanding staffing capacity in critical areas and ensuring balanced workload distribution
• Staff-to-student ratios
• Turnover rates
• Workload balance
TIMELINE: Immediate evaluation, phased adjustments over 6-12 months and continuing through 2030
TECHNOLOGY & SYSTEMS
Investing in up-to-date, user-friendly platforms that support teaching, learning and operations
• System uptime
• Technology support resolution
• Training participation
TIMELINE: Audit by Winter 2025, upgrades/trainings beginning within 9 months and continuing through 2030
FACILITIES & EQUIPMENT
Maintaining and enhancing learning spaces and infrastructure across all campuses
• Lab usage
• Condition reports
• Equipment availability
TIMELINE: Procurement/upgrades beginning within 6-9 months continuing through 2030
STUDENT RESOURCES & SERVICES
Broadening access to advising, wellness, academic support and career development services
• Tutoring/counseling usage
• Pantry access
• Student surveys
TIMELINE: 6-month phased rollout, with quarterly updates, and continuous monitoring and evaluation through 2030
ACADEMIC PROGRAMS & FACULTY SUPPORT
Providing faculty with the tools, training and flexibility needed to innovate in the classroom
• Course fill rates
• Faculty retention rates
TIMELINE: Course review in 3 months, support within 6-12 months, and continuously updated through 2030
